> Did further testing on older IvyBridge machine and getting comparable
> result to yours on it.
Thank you for running these tests.

> 
> I'm using exactly same QEMU setup as you do with nothing special in the
> cmdline. Tested with both KDE and Gnome on host.
> 
> On IvyBridge getting:
> 
> - 46-55fps jittery with GTK display + blob + vblank_timer
> - 46-55fps jittery with GTK display + blob + vblank_timer +
> vblank_mode=1 to disable vsync on host
> - constant 60fps with GTK display without blob + vblank_timer
> - constant 60fps with GTK display + blob without vblank_timer
> - constant 60fps with SDL display + blob + vblank_timer

> So, discrepancy of the results is directly tied to CPU performance + GTK
> oddity when SW+blob rendering is used on guest.
> 
> Why SDL performs much better than GTK I don't know.
AFAICS, there are some key differences between SDL and GTK UIs that might
be playing a role:
- SDL UI does not implement dmabuf ops such as dpy_gl_scanout_dmabuf()
but it does implement dpy_gl_scanout_texture() which I see is only called
from virtio-gpu-virgl.c. I am wondering how does the display get updated
in non-virgl usecases, especially when blob=true and given that this option
is specifically meant for UI's dmabuf ops?

- GTK asynchronously waits (using an EGL fence) until the GPU Blit is
completed (before releasing Guest FB) which other UIs do not do when
blob=true. So, this might incur some extra delay which is not the case
with SDL.

- SDL's display updates (sent to the Host compositor) seem to be UI timer
driven while GTK's updates are repaint callback driven.
